How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Sugar Ridge?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Sugar Ridge Studio Apartments | $1,599 | $707 | $2,655 |
Sugar Ridge 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,504 | $691 | $3,061 |
Sugar Ridge 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,856 | $892 | $3,681 |
Sugar Ridge 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,325 | $1,150 | $6,908 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Sugar Ridge Apartments with Hardwood Floors
What is the Cheapest Hardwood Floors apartment in Sugar Ridge?
Currently the most affordable Apartment in Sugar Ridge with Hardwood Floors is at Brays Oaks Village listed at $707.
How much is the average rent for Sugar Ridge Apartments with Hardwood Floors?
The average rent for a Apartment in Sugar Ridge with Hardwood Floors is $1,758.
What is the largest Sugar Ridge Apartment for rent with Hardwood Floors?
Today's Apartment with Hardwood Floors and the most square footage in Sugar Ridge is a 1,646 square feet unit starting from $1,211 at 1879 at the Grid.
What is the average size for Sugar Ridge Apartments for rent with Hardwood Floors?
The average size for a rental with Hardwood Floors in Sugar Ridge is currently at 688 sq ft.
